Output 39bb7faab36a1f0f00a53a84ef0b10b2d9cef5893e89b869f8874cbc0d6ce54d:1

value
15981866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a47b7a2ffad6b5fa948e438273719ea74932116c OP_EQUAL
address
3GgifMeTSXg1aidSg9Rt5zKKd9i3Euzg67
transaction
39bb7faab36a1f0f00a53a84ef0b10b2d9cef5893e89b869f8874cbc0d6ce54d
confirmations
291034
spent
true